Not true. The only membership restrictions I know of are that you have to be an NRA member in good standing and new members have to have passed or take a basic NRA safety class. The Trap shoots are open to the public and held on the first Sunday of the month at 1PM and Wednesday mornings, I think 10AM, weather permitting. No skeet that I am aware of (no skeet houses for one thing). Clays are as announced.
